
- Description
Managing Power Automate at scale requires more than visibility — it requires structured governance. As automation grows across environments, maintaining a centralized, reliable inventory becomes critical for compliance, risk management, and operational control. This solution provides an automated, governance-ready framework that delivers tenant-wide flow visibility through scheduled email reporting while maintaining a structured SharePoint inventory for continuous monitoring and oversight.
Power Automate Flow Inventory – Email & SharePoint Governance Solution
Power Automate Flow Inventory is a production-ready governance solution that provides complete visibility into all Power Automate flows across your tenant. It automatically delivers a flow inventory email and logs the data into a centralized SharePoint inventory list, giving admins and CoE teams both instant insights and long-term governance control.
This solution is designed for organizations that run Power Automate at scale and need reliable, automated inventory without manual tracking or maintenance.
The Business Challenge
As Power Automate adoption grows, environments become harder to manage.
Organizations commonly face:
- Hundreds of flows spread across multiple environments
- No centralized system to track flows over time
- Manual SharePoint setup and maintenance
- Duplicate or inconsistent inventory data
- Increased governance and compliance risk
Email-only visibility is no longer enough when audits, reporting, and historical tracking are required.
The Power Automate Governance Solution
This Power Automate Governance Solution combines automated flow discovery with structured SharePoint logging to act as a single source of truth for automation inventory.
Once deployed, the solution runs automatically and keeps your inventory updated without manual intervention.
Two-Step Automated Architecture
Inventory List Provisioning (One-Time Setup)
This one-time setup flow automates the creation and configuration of your SharePoint inventory list, delivering a fully governance-ready solution with zero manual effort:
- Automatically creates the SharePoint inventory list for flow logging
- Provisions all required columns for complete metadata tracking
- Creates custom views (Active, Inactive, and Suspended Flows) with dynamic filters
- Adds relevant columns to each custom view for clear visibility
- Applies column indexing to optimize performance for large datasets
- Implements professional list formatting with dynamic color coding for easy data interpretation
No manual SharePoint configuration is required — just import the solution and run the flow once.
Flow Inventory Email & SharePoint Logging (Recurring)
After provisioning, the main solution:
- Runs automatically on a schedule (default 5:00 AM, configurable)
- Scans all Power Automate environments
- Sends a detailed Power Automate Flow Inventory Email
- Logs inventory data into SharePoint using upsert logic
By the time you start your workday, the inventory is already refreshed.
Key Features
- Tenant-wide Power Automate Flow Inventory
- Automated email-based reporting
- Centralized SharePoint inventory list
- Upsert logic to prevent duplicate records
- Pagination support for large tenants
- Scheduled execution during off-business hours
- Professionally formatted HTML email report
- Uses only standard Power Automate connectors
Solution Architecture & Data Structure (High-Level)
This solution is designed using a structured, governance-first architecture that ensures scalability, performance, and long-term maintainability.
Architecture Overview
The solution consists of two core components:
1. SharePoint Inventory List Provisioning (One-Time Setup)
A provisioning flow that automatically creates and configures a governance-ready SharePoint inventory list.
2. Scheduled Flow Inventory Engine
A scheduled Power Automate flow that:
- Scans flows across environments
- Generates a formatted HTML email report
- Logs and maintains inventory data in SharePoint
- Applies upsert logic to prevent duplicate records
Once deployed, the process runs automatically without manual intervention.
Structured Inventory Data Model
The SharePoint inventory list is automatically provisioned with a structured metadata framework designed for governance visibility.
The list includes:
- Flow Name
- Flow State (Active, Inactive, Suspended)
- Created Date
- Last Modified Date
- Environment Name
- Environment ID
- Flow Unique ID (used as the primary reference key)
This structured approach ensures clean, reliable, and actionable inventory data.
Upsert Logic & Data Integrity
To maintain data accuracy, the solution implements a unique identifier–based upsert mechanism.
This ensures:
- No duplicate records
- Existing flow entries are updated automatically
- Inventory remains clean and consistent over time
Pre-Configured Views for Governance
The inventory list includes ready-to-use views to support operational analysis:
- 01_All Flows
- 02_Active Flows
- 03_Inactive Flows
- 04_Suspended Flows
These views allow administrators to quickly filter and assess automation health across the tenant.
Demo Inventory List With Data

Note:
- In the above inventory list, the entire inventory setup is fully automated — including list creation, column provisioning, dynamic view configuration, and list and column formatting. No manual SharePoint configuration is required.
Demo Inventory Email Report With Data



Power Automate Flow Inventory Email Report
Note: Sample screenshots may show limited flows. Your report will include all flows across all environments in your tenant.
Performance Optimization
The solution automatically applies indexed columns to ensure optimal performance, even in large-scale environments with hundreds or thousands of flows.
List formatting and dynamic state color coding are also applied during provisioning to improve usability and clarity.
No manual SharePoint configuration is required.
Bonus Capability – Additional Governance Value
The one-time Inventory List Provisioning flow is not limited to this solution.
It is built as a parameter-driven provisioning engine that can be reused to automate SharePoint list creation in other business scenarios.
By adjusting input parameters, you can:
- Create new SharePoint lists
- Provision columns dynamically
- Configure custom views
- Apply column indexing for performance
- Apply consistent list formatting and styling
This allows you to replace manual SharePoint list setup with automation, improving:
- Standardization
- Speed
- Governance consistency
- Administrative efficiency
What normally takes 20–40 minutes of manual configuration can now be completed automatically in seconds.
Power Automate Flow Inventory in SharePoint
The SharePoint inventory list provides persistent governance data and supports audits, reviews, and clean-up initiatives.
Each record includes:
- Flow Name
- Flow Status
- Created Date
- Last Modified Date
- Environment Name
- Created By
The built-in unique key ensures records are updated rather than duplicated.
Business Value
- Complete Visibility across all environments
- Stronger Governance & Compliance
- Reduced Administrative Effort
- Audit-Ready Inventory Data
- Scalable Foundation for AI, Copilot, and Power BI reporting
Who Is This Solution For?
- Power Platform Administrators
- Center of Excellence (CoE) Teams
- IT Governance & Compliance Teams
- Organizations using Power Automate at scale
If automation is critical to your business, visibility is essential.
Connectors Used
This solution uses only standard Power Automate connectors included with Microsoft 365.
No premium connectors or additional licensing costs are required.
What’s Included
- ✔️ Power Automate Solution Package (.zip)
- ✔️ Business Value & Solution Overview
- ✔️ Step-by-Step Deployment Guide
- ✔️ License & Usage Rights Documentation
- ✔️ Quick Start (README – Start Here)
Everything required for a smooth, professional deployment.
Download the solution overview PDF before making your purchase
Licensing & Usage
- Licensed for single-tenant use
- Redistribution, resale, or sharing is not permitted
- Full intellectual property ownership remains with the solution owner
Redistribution, resale, or sharing is not permitted.
Frequently Asked Questions (FAQs)
- Does this solution require any premium Power Automate connectors?
No. This solution uses only standard connectors included with Microsoft 365. - Can I customize or extend the flow after purchase?
Yes. The solution is fully editable and can be tailored to your governance needs. - Does it work across all environments in the tenant?
Yes. It retrieves flow inventory from all Power Automate environments your admin account has access to. - Is this suitable for large tenants with hundreds of flows?
Yes. Pagination and large-scale inventory handling are built in. - Is ongoing maintenance required?
No. Once deployed, the solution runs automatically on a schedule.
Support & Assistance
Email-based support is available to assist you during the setup and deployment of this solution after purchase.
If you encounter any issues while importing or configuring the solution, you can reach out to:
📧 support@global-sharepoint.com
Support is focused on:
- Solution import and deployment
- Initial configuration guidance
- Common setup-related issues
This ensures a smooth and confident deployment without unnecessary complexity.
Get Started with Power Automate Flow Inventory
Move beyond manual tracking and email-only visibility.
Establish a centralized, automated, and governance-ready Power Automate Flow Inventory for your organization.
Also Available
If you require email-only reporting without SharePoint logging, you may consider the Flow Inventory Email (Essentials) solution.